Obverse lettering ANT. GVNT. COM. OLD. E. DELM. D. I. IEV. E. KN
(Translation: Anton Gunther Count of Oldenburg and Delmenhorst, Lord in Jever and Kniphausen.)
Reverse description Central field features a double-headed imperial eagle displayed, each head crowned separately and surmounted by a single large imperial crown above. The eagle bears on its breast an orb or shield with the imperial cipher. The design is contained within a rope-bordered inner circle, with the circumferential legend MATH. I. D: G. ROM. IMPERAT. SEMP. AVGV. invoking the authority of Emperor Matthias as suzerain, a standard formula on German territorial coinage of the period. The square klippe corners protrude beyond the circular die field, consistent with the hammered klippe striking technique.
